Label TextThe scene depicted on this ornamental print is from the ancient Greek myth of Ganymede, a youth whose beauty caused the god Zeus to fall in love with him and abduct him to Olympus (another meaning of the word “rape” is to forcefully abduct and is often used in this sense in Greek mythology).
